WebApplication Description. Apply 1 coat with a brush. A short pile roller may also be used for larger areas that have a smooth surface. This product appears blue in colour when first applied, to help ensure an even coverage, but will become virtually clear on drying. When the sealer is fully dry, apply an appropriate Dulux paint system. The high quality matt emulsion is based on … WebI’ve painted onto plaster. Why is my paint peeling off in sheets? A common mistake, don't beat yourself up about it. If you've painted straight onto plaster, the paint can either get absorbed into the plaster or have problems adhering. This is why it's peeling off—it's the surface it's painted onto rather than the paint itself. teh kocak

WebNov 4, 2024 · If an existing plaster wall is in good condition – smooth and without major cracks or chips – then you probably don’t need to have it skimmed. If you’ve attached plasterboard, or drylining you have the choice of either painting or decorating straight onto the board, or finishing with a layer of skim plaster.

WebSep 28, 2024 · The problem with not skimming is the plasterboard is liable to get knocks and dings over time which easily damaged the paper face of the board and will need repairing. A skim coat, whilst maybe around 3mm thick, is surprisingly tough and long lasting. Painting directly onto PB is fine (as long as those joints are invisible) mist coat filler ...
